23/* This program grovels the contents of the source files passed as arguments
24   and writes out a file of function pointers and documentation strings, and
25   a header file which describes the contents.  This only does the functions
26   declared with DECLARE_INFO_COMMAND. */

236/* Dumping out the contents of an Emacs tags table. */
237static void
238maybe_dump_tags (FILE *stream)
239{
240  register int i;
241
242  /* Emacs needs its TAGS file to be in Unix text format (i.e., only
243     newline at end of every line, no CR), so when we generate a
244     TAGS table, we must switch the output stream to binary mode.
245     (If the table is written to a terminal, this is obviously not needed.) */
246  SET_BINARY (fileno (stream));
247
248  /* Print out the information for each block. */
249  for (i = 0; i < emacs_tags_index; i++)
250    {
251      register int j;
252      register EMACS_TAG_BLOCK *block;
253      register EMACS_TAG *etag;
254      long block_len;
255
256      block_len = 0;
257      block = emacs_tags[i];
258
259      /* Calculate the length of the dumped block first. */
260      for (j = 0; j < block->entries_index; j++)
261        {
262          char digits[30];
263          etag = block->entries[j];
264          block_len += 3 + strlen (etag->name);
265          sprintf (digits, "%d,%ld", etag->line, etag->char_offset);
266          block_len += strlen (digits);
267        }
268
269      /* Print out the defining line. */
270      fprintf (stream, "\f\n%s,%ld\n", block->filename, block_len);
271
272      /* Print out the individual tags. */
273      for (j = 0; j < block->entries_index; j++)
274        {
275          etag = block->entries[j];
276
277          fprintf (stream, "%s,\177%d,%ld\n",
278                   etag->name, etag->line, etag->char_offset);
279        }
280    }
281}
